A device designed to provide protection against hydraulic shock in the building water supply system is called a?

1) Pressure regulator
2) Check valve
3) Expansion tank
4) Water hammer arrestor

Final answer:

A device designed to provide protection against hydraulic shock in the building water supply system is called a Water hammer arrestor. It absorbs shock waves created by the sudden stop of water flow, preventing pipes from vibrating and potentially causing damage.

Step-by-step explanation:

A device designed to provide protection against hydraulic shock in the building water supply system is called a Water hammer arrestor. A water hammer arrestor is a small device that absorbs shock waves created by the sudden stop of water flow, preventing the pipes from vibrating and potentially causing damage. It consists of a sealed chamber with a cushion of air or gas that compresses and absorbs the shock wave when the water flow is suddenly stopped.
